Why Pre-Approval Matters Before You Shop

Pre-approval is a financing offer from a lender — a bank, credit union, or in-house dealer lender — that tells you the maximum loan amount, interest rate, and term you qualify for before you step into a dealership. It is based on a review of your credit profile, income, and financial situation.

Here is why it matters in concrete terms.

You Know Your Real Budget

Without pre-approval, your budget is a guess. With it, your budget is a number. If a lender approves you for $14,000 at a specific rate, you know what your monthly payment will be on a $12,000 car before you ever touch a steering wheel. You are not estimating — you are shopping with a real ceiling.

This also protects you from what dealers call "payment shopping," where the conversation shifts from the total price of the vehicle to what your monthly payment is. Monthly payment is easy to manipulate — stretch the loan to 72 months and almost anything looks affordable. Total price and total cost of the loan are what matter. Pre-approval keeps your focus on both.

You Negotiate as a Cash Buyer

When you arrive with a pre-approval letter, you are functionally a cash buyer from the dealership's perspective. You do not need their financing to close the deal. That is leverage. Dealers frequently mark up the interest rate on loans they originate — they receive a portion of the rate spread as compensation. A buyer who does not need dealer financing can negotiate the vehicle price separately from the financing, which is almost always the stronger approach. These are two distinct conversations and should never be combined.

You Avoid the Dealer Rate Markup

Dealer-arranged financing is convenient, but convenience has a cost. A lender might approve you at 9% APR, but the dealer presents you a 12% offer and keeps the 3% spread. This is legal, common, and invisible to a buyer who does not have a competing offer. With a pre-approval letter in hand, you can accept or reject the dealer's financing from an informed position — not a reactive one.


Documents You Need for Pre-Approval

Having these ready before you apply significantly speeds up the process.

Government-issued photo ID A valid Florida driver's license, state ID, or passport. If you are an ITIN holder without a U.S. driver's license, a current passport is the standard accepted document.

Proof of income The lender needs to verify that you can make the monthly payments. Standard documents include:

  • Recent pay stubs — typically the last two to three
  • Bank statements showing regular deposits for the past two to three months (especially useful for self-employed applicants or those paid in cash)
  • An employer letter stating your salary or hourly rate if pay stubs do not reflect total income
  • Tax returns (most recent) if you have variable or self-employment income

In-house lenders like Next Gear are generally more flexible here than traditional banks. We work with people who have non-traditional income documentation regularly — if you earn it and can show it, we can work with it.

Proof of Florida residence A utility bill, a lease agreement, or a bank statement showing your current Florida address. This typically needs to be from the past 30 to 60 days.

ITIN or Social Security number Traditional bank and credit union lenders require a Social Security number for most financing programs. Soft Pull vs. Hard Pull: What Happens to Your Credit

This distinction confuses more buyers than it should. Here is the plain version.

A soft pull (soft inquiry) does not affect your credit score. When a lender runs a pre-qualification to give you a preliminary estimate, that is a soft pull. When you check your own credit score, that is a soft pull. Neither is visible to other lenders and neither changes your score.

A hard pull (hard inquiry) does affect your credit score — typically by 2 to 5 points — and stays on your report for up to two years. When you formally apply for a loan and the lender requests your full credit report to make a lending decision, that is a hard pull.

Practical strategy: run pre-qualifications (soft pull) with multiple sources to compare your options without any credit impact. Once you identify the best offer, proceed with a full application (hard pull) only with that lender.

What credit score do I need to get pre-approved for a used car loan in Orlando?

There is no universal minimum. Traditional banks typically want a score of 620 or above for competitive rates. Credit unions may work with scores as low as 580. In-house financing at Next Gear Remarketing does not use a score cutoff — we evaluate your full picture, including income, stability, and down payment. Buyers with scores below 550, no established credit history, or ITIN can still qualify.

How long does pre-approval last?

Most pre-approval results are valid for 30 to 60 days. At Next Gear, once your pre-qualification is on file, you can move forward with a vehicle within that window without repeating the process — provided your income and employment situation have not changed significantly.
